Course Content

## Essential Units for Qualifi MSc in Occupational Health and Safety Management **Module 1: Introduction to Occupational Health and Safety** • • Introduction to the field of occupational health and safety
• • History of occupational health and safety
• • Core principles of occupational health and safety
• • Legal and regulatory framework for occupational health and safety
**Module 2: Principles of Occupational Health and Safety Management** • • Risk assessment and risk management
• • Health surveillance and monitoring
• • Ergonomics and work-related musculoskeletal disorders
• • Personal protective equipment and its importance
• • Emergency preparedness and response **Module 3: Health Hazards and Risks in the Workplace** • • Physical agents and chemical agents
• • Biological agents and radiation
• • Ergonomic hazards and musculoskeletal disorders
• • Psychological and social risks
• • Occupational diseases and their prevention **Module 4: Ergonomics and Work-Related Musculoskeletal Disorders** • • The musculoskeletal system and its importance
• • Musculoskeletal disorders and their causes
• • Ergonomic principles for preventing musculoskeletal disorders
• • Workplace design and its impact on ergonomics
• • Ergonomics assessment and workplace redesign **Module 5: Personal Protective Equipment and Safety Devices** • • Introduction to personal protective equipment (PPE)
• • Types of PPE and their applications
• • Selection and use of PPE for specific tasks
• • Importance of PPE in reducing workplace hazards
• • Personal protective equipment and its limitations **Module 6: Emergency Preparedness and Response** • • Understanding emergency preparedness and response
• • Fire safety, medical emergencies, and chemical spills
• • Emergency procedures and protocols
• • Evacuation and sheltering procedures
• • Role of individuals and organizations in emergency preparedness **Module 7: Legal and Regulatory Framework for Occupational Health and Safety** • • Occupational Health and Safety Act 1974 (UK)
• • Occupational Safety and Health Regulations (Northern Ireland) 2016
• • European Union Directive 2014/68/EU on the protection of workers from dangerous substances and activities
• • International Labour Organization (ILO) conventions and recommendations
• • Role of government, employers, and employees in compliance **Module 8: Risk Management and Safety Culture** • • Risk assessment and risk management process
• • Identifying and prioritizing risks
• • Implementing control measures to mitigate risks
• • Establishing a safety culture and promoting safety awareness
• • Case studies and real-world examples of risk management **Module 9: Health and Wellbeing in the Workplace** • • The importance of healthy work environment for employee well-being
• • Stress management and work-life balance
• • Promoting healthy lifestyle choices in the workplace
• • Health surveillance and monitoring programs
• • The role of employers in promoting employee health **Module 10: Occupational Health and Safety Management Systems** • • Introduction to occupational health and safety management systems (OHSMS)
• • Benefits and objectives of OHSMS
• • Implementation and maintenance of OHSMS
• • Case studies of successful OHSMS implementation
• • Challenges and best practices in OHSMS
